  • Patent number: 5602297
    Abstract: A multistage, double closed-loop process and apparatus for organic destruction and removal of volatile organics compounds (VOCs), semi-volatile organic compounds, and halogen acids, removal of toxic metals, and recovery of precious metals and hydrocarbon fuels from gaseous, liquid, and surface-contaminated solid waste streams. Organic destruction of heavy-molecule VOCs is accomplished in a non-combustion thermal reactor by means of thermal energy. Further organic destruction is accomplished by catalytic oxidation. Removing toxic heavy metals or recovering precious metals is accomplished in a bubble-bed reactor in which sub-micron size particles of heavy metals are nucleated, condensed, and deposited onto particles comprising the bed. Acid, particulate, and gas sorbing further remove hazardous substances. Hydrocarbon fuels are recovered by condensing. The process involves high temperature recycling without use of air combustion or incineration to promote a very high degree of decontamination.

  • Patent number: 5558501
    Abstract: A portable electric fan including a plurality of posts connectable to form an elongated pole having first and second ends; a pedestal attached to the first end of the pole and adapted to provide support thereof on a base surface; and a clamp attached to the second end of the pole and adapted for clamping engagement with an upper surface spaced from the base surface. Also included is an adjustment mechanism for adjusting the length of the pole and a blower retained by the pole.

  • Patent number: 5547343
    Abstract: A portable electric fan including a housing defining an air inlet opening and an air outlet opening; a fan blade rotatably mounted within the housing and operable to produce air flow between the inlet opening and the outlet opening; an electric motor operatively coupled to the fan blade; a support attached to the housing; and a base retaining the support and defining a substantially planar support surface for engaging a substantially horizontal foundation surface, the base and surface adapted to stabily support the electric fan on the foundation surface. Also included with the fan is a clamp manually activatable into clamping engagement with a mounting so as to support the electric fan therefrom.

  • Patent number: 5518370
    Abstract: A portable electric fan including a base having an upwardly directed coupling surface and a bottom surface for mounting on a foundation; a support having a downwardly directed coupling surface rotatably mounted on the upwardly directed coupling surface; a housing fixed to the support so as to be movable therewith, a fan blade retained by the housing; and an electric motor operatively coupled to said fan blade and energizable to produce rotation thereof. The coupling surfaces are shaped and arranged to produce in response to rotation of the support relative to the base, movement of the housing having both horizontal and vertical components.

  • Patent number: 5483616
    Abstract: A humidifier with a removable water tank having a carrying handle projecting downwardly from the tank's bottom surface to a plane parallel therewith and below a downwardly projecting outlet valve. The handle facilitates transport of the tank with the bottom surface facing upwardly and support of the tank on a horizontal support surface.

  • Patent number: 5419753
    Abstract: A supporting mechanism for an ankle massager includes a base member, a supporting bracket, a cushion and a frame member. The supporting bracket has a W-shape seating contour for receiving the cushion. The frame member is enclosed to the cushion and the supporting bracket in such a manner that the cushion is sandwiched between the supporting bracket and the frame member. The base member further includes a supporting post which is mechanically engaged with a trigger shaft of the massager.

  • Patent number: 5411469
    Abstract: A foot massager includes a casing, an L-shaped mount having a horizontal wall fastened to the bottom of the casing and a vertical wall upstanding from the bottom of the casing, a motor horizontally mounted on the L-shaped mount, a foot rest suspended above the casing, an eccentric wheel driven by the motor through the mandrel of a speed reducing gear to oscillate the foot rest through an oscillating element via two links vertically disposed in parallel, each link having a top end pivoted to the vertical wall of the L-shaped mount and a bottom end pivoted to the oscillating element. The oscillating element has a top end connected to the foot rest, an elongated guide groove vertically disposed in the middle between the links and the eccentric wheel has a transmission shaft perpendicularly inserted into the elongated guide groove and turned to move back and forth along the elongated guide groove, causing the foot rest to oscillate.
